Web5 nov. 2024 · To create a data link, the simplest method is to create an AutoCAD table using the data link option as shown. Point the new data link to the relevant Excel file and … WebNext select Create New. Under Object Type, select an application and click OK (see Figure 2). This will open Excel (or whichever application you choose). Now create the information you wish to insert and save the document. In Excel’s File menu, select Exit and Return. Close Excel and the object is now embedded in the AutoCAD Architecture drawing.
WebTo link or embed an object that's already been created: In the Object dialog box, select the Create from File tab, and then click Browse to find the file you want to insert. Web1 dec. 2024 · Solution: Perform the following steps: Select all block attributes you want to update. Go to the Express Tools menu > Blocks category > Export Attributes ( ATTOUT ). Export it as a text file. Open the text file in Excel. Save it as an Excel file. Change the attributes in Excel. WebImport an AutoCAD drawing On the Insert tab, click CAD Drawing.
